Abstract

Toko Cosmetik Sukses Bersama is an individually owned small business store that has been established since 2021. The brands of cosmetic products marketed include Hanasui, Wardah, Emina, Implora, Pixy, Kahf, Ms Glow, and OMG. Cosmetics are used to enhance physical appearance and have a positive impact on a person's self-confidence. In the last period of time, the large number of competition in marketing cosmetic products that occurred made the store's sales experience a decline in sales which resulted in a decrease in revenue. Making sales reports at Toko Cosmetik Sukses Bersama is still done by bookkeeping which allows recording errors. Shop owners still visit small shops directly or receive orders via phone calls. Therefore, the use of E-CRM strategies will provide convenience for customers and sales. By doing 3 CRM strategy efforts such as Acuiring (Getting Customers), Enchancing (Strengthening Relationships), Retaining (Maintaining Customers). So that by implementing the E-CRM strategy at Toko Cosmetik Sukses Bersama can increase cosmetic sales and bring in new customers.

Abstract

This study aims to examine pentagon fraud with five elements that can influence the occurrence of fraudulent financial reporting on the Jakarta Islamic Index. fraud pentagon has five elements there is pressure, opportunity, rationalization, competence (competence/ability), and arrogance. This research is a quantitative study using logistic regression analysis methods with SPSS tools. The results showed that fraud pentagon with five elements can influence the occurrence of fraudulent financial reporting in companies incorporated in the Jakarta Islamic Index. But among the five elements are pressure, opportunity, rationalization, competence (competency /ability), the element of arrogance does not have a significant effect on the occurrence of fraudulent financial reporting.

Abstract

This study aims to determine the Return on Asset (ROA), Current Ratio (CR), Debt to Equity Ratio (DER), Inventory Turn Over (ITO) on stock price in companies registered in the Jakarta Islamic Index in 2015-2017. The approach used in this study is a quantitative approach. The data in this study are secondary data. The data obtained from the site www.idx.go.id and the website of each company. The sample determination technique uses purposive sampling technique and data analysis using multiple regression analysis. The findings show that Return on Asset (ROA) affect stock price while Current Ratio (CR), Debt to Equity Ratio (DER), dan Inventory Turn Over (ITO) have no effect on the stock price.
